Credly spoke

Credly integration helps employees prove, manage, and showcase their skills more effectively, addressing common issues related to skill verification, visibility, recognition, and career development.

Key features

Credly enables a flow designer to:

  • Sync employee badges
  • Accept/reject badges

Spoke flows

The Credly provides sample flows to demonstrate automating the Talent Development Core tasks. To customize a sample flow, copy it to a new application scope. Available sample flows include:

FlowDescription
Credly event processingFetches employee badges to sync from Credly.

Spoke subflows

The Credly spoke provides sample subflows to demonstrate automating Talent Development Core tasks. To customize a sample subflow, copy it to a new application scope. Available sample subflows include:

SubflowDescription
Process credly eventProcesses the credly event that was triggered.

Spoke actions

The Credly provides actions to automate Talent Development Core tasks when events occurs in your ServiceNow instance. Available actions include:

CategoryActionDescription
Retrieving informationProcess event informationRetrieves the event process information.
Gen organization nameRetrieves the employee's organization name.
Get event detailsRetrieves the event details.
Get employee dataRetrieves the employee data.

Connection and credential alias requirements

Integration Hub uses aliases to manage connection and credential information, and OAuth credentials. Using an alias eliminates the need to configure multiple credentials and connection information profiles when using multiple environments. If the connection or credential information changes, you don't need to update any actions that use the connection.
